  96. #ifndef QCA_HOST_MODE_WIFI_DISABLED
  97. /**
  98. * struct dp_tx_frag_info_s
  99. * @vaddr: hlos vritual address for buffer
  100. * @paddr_lo: physical address lower 32bits
  101. * @paddr_hi: physical address higher bits
  102. * @len: length of the buffer
  103. */
  104. struct dp_tx_frag_info_s {
  105. uint8_t *vaddr;
  106. uint32_t paddr_lo;
  107. uint16_t paddr_hi;
  108. uint16_t len;
  109. };
  110. /**
  111. * struct dp_tx_seg_info_s - Segmentation Descriptor
  112. * @nbuf: NBUF pointer if segment corresponds to separate nbuf
  113. * @frag_cnt: Fragment count in this segment
  114. * @total_len: Total length of segment
  115. * @frags: per-Fragment information
  116. * @next: pointer to next MSDU segment
  117. */
  118. struct dp_tx_seg_info_s {
  119. qdf_nbuf_t nbuf;
  120. uint16_t frag_cnt;
  121. uint16_t total_len;
  122. struct dp_tx_frag_info_s frags[DP_TX_MAX_NUM_FRAGS];
  123. struct dp_tx_seg_info_s *next;
  124. };
  125. #endif /* QCA_HOST_MODE_WIFI_DISABLED */
  126. /**
  127. * struct dp_tx_sg_info_s - Scatter Gather Descriptor
  128. * @num_segs: Number of segments (TSO/ME) in the frame
  129. * @total_len: Total length of the frame
  130. * @curr_seg: Points to current segment descriptor to be processed. Chain of
  131. * descriptors for SG frames/multicast-unicast converted packets.
  132. *
  133. * Used for SG (802.3 or Raw) frames and Multicast-Unicast converted frames to
  134. * carry fragmentation information
  135. * Raw Frames will be handed over to driver as an SKB chain with MPDU boundaries
  136. * indicated through flags in SKB CB (first_msdu and last_msdu). This will be
  137. * converted into set of skb sg (nr_frags) structures.
  138. */
  139. struct dp_tx_sg_info_s {
  140. uint32_t num_segs;
  141. uint32_t total_len;
  142. struct dp_tx_seg_info_s *curr_seg;
  143. };
  144. /**
  145. * struct dp_tx_queue - Tx queue
  146. * @desc_pool_id: Descriptor Pool to be used for the tx queue
  147. * @ring_id: TCL descriptor ring ID corresponding to the tx queue
  148. *
  149. * Tx queue contains information of the software (Descriptor pool)
  150. * and hardware resources (TCL ring id) to be used for a particular
  151. * transmit queue (obtained from skb_queue_mapping in case of linux)
  152. */
  153. struct dp_tx_queue {
  154. uint8_t desc_pool_id;
  155. uint8_t ring_id;
  156. };
  157. /**
  158. * struct dp_tx_msdu_info_s - MSDU Descriptor
  159. * @frm_type: Frame type - Regular/TSO/SG/Multicast enhancement
  160. * @tx_queue: Tx queue on which this MSDU should be transmitted
  161. * @num_seg: Number of segments (TSO)
  162. * @tid: TID (override) that is sent from HLOS
  163. * @u.tso_info: TSO information for TSO frame types
  164. * (chain of the TSO segments, number of segments)
  165. * @u.sg_info: Scatter Gather information for non-TSO SG frames
  166. * @meta_data: Mesh meta header information
  167. * @exception_fw: Duplicate frame to be sent to firmware
  168. * @ppdu_cookie: 16-bit ppdu_cookie that has to be replayed back in completions
  169. * @ix_tx_sniffer: Indicates if the packet has to be sniffed
  170. * @gsn: global sequence for reinjected mcast packets
  171. * @vdev_id : vdev_id for reinjected mcast packets
  172. * @skip_hp_update : Skip HP update for TSO segments and update in last segment
  173. *
  174. * This structure holds the complete MSDU information needed to program the
  175. * Hardware TCL and MSDU extension descriptors for different frame types
  176. *
  177. */
  178. struct dp_tx_msdu_info_s {
  179. enum dp_tx_frm_type frm_type;
  180. struct dp_tx_queue tx_queue;
  181. uint32_t num_seg;
  182. uint8_t tid;
  183. uint8_t exception_fw;
  184. uint8_t is_tx_sniffer;
  185. union {
  186. struct qdf_tso_info_t tso_info;
  187. struct dp_tx_sg_info_s sg_info;
  188. } u;
  189. uint32_t meta_data[DP_TX_MSDU_INFO_META_DATA_DWORDS];
  190. uint16_t ppdu_cookie;
  191. #if defined(WLAN_FEATURE_11BE_MLO) && defined(WLAN_MLO_MULTI_CHIP)
  192. #ifdef WLAN_MCAST_MLO
  193. uint16_t gsn;
  194. uint8_t vdev_id;
  195. #endif
  196. #endif
  197. #ifdef WLAN_DP_FEATURE_SW_LATENCY_MGR
  198. uint8_t skip_hp_update;
  199. #endif
  200. };

  453. #ifndef QCA_HOST_MODE_WIFI_DISABLED
  454. /**
  455. * dp_tx_get_queue() - Returns Tx queue IDs to be used for this Tx frame
  456. * @vdev: DP Virtual device handle
  457. * @nbuf: Buffer pointer
  458. * @queue: queue ids container for nbuf
  459. *
  460. * TX packet queue has 2 instances, software descriptors id and dma ring id
  461. * Based on tx feature and hardware configuration queue id combination could be
  462. * different.
  463. * For example -
  464. * With XPS enabled,all TX descriptor pools and dma ring are assigned per cpu id
  465. * With no XPS,lock based resource protection, Descriptor pool ids are different
  466. * for each vdev, dma ring id will be same as single pdev id
  467. *
  468. * Return: None
  469. */
  470. #ifdef QCA_OL_TX_MULTIQ_SUPPORT
  471. static inline void dp_tx_get_queue(struct dp_vdev *vdev,
  472. q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, struct dp_tx_queue *queue)
  473. {
  474. uint16_t queue_offset = qdf_nbuf_get_queue_mapping(nbuf) &
  475. DP_TX_QUEUE_MASK;
  476. queue->desc_pool_id = queue_offset;
  477. queue->ring_id = qdf_get_cpu();
  478. dp_tx_debug("pool_id:%d ring_id: %d",
  479. queue->desc_pool_id, queue->ring_id);
  480. }
  481. /*
  482. * dp_tx_get_hal_ring_hdl()- Get the hal_tx_ring_hdl for data transmission
  483. * @dp_soc - DP soc structure pointer
  484. * @ring_id - Transmit Queue/ring_id to be used when XPS is enabled
  485. *
  486. * Return - HAL ring handle
  487. */
  488. static inline hal_ring_handle_t dp_tx_get_hal_ring_hdl(struct dp_soc *soc,
  489. uint8_t ring_id)
  490. {
  491. if (ring_id == soc->num_tcl_data_rings)
  492. return soc->tcl_cmd_credit_ring.hal_srng;
  493. return soc->tcl_data_ring[ring_id].hal_srng;
  494. }
  495. #else /* QCA_OL_TX_MULTIQ_SUPPORT */
  496. #ifdef TX_MULTI_TCL
  497. #ifdef IPA_OFFLOAD
  498. static inline void dp_tx_get_queue(struct dp_vdev *vdev,
  499. q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, struct dp_tx_queue *queue)
  500. {
  501. /* get flow id */
  502. queue->desc_pool_id = DP_TX_GET_DESC_POOL_ID(vdev);
  503. if (vdev->pdev->soc->wlan_cfg_ctx->ipa_enabled)
  504. queue->ring_id = DP_TX_GET_RING_ID(vdev);
  505. else
  506. queue->ring_id = (qdf_nbuf_get_queue_mapping(nbuf) %
  507. vdev->pdev->soc->num_tcl_data_rings);
  508. }
  509. #else
  510. static inline void dp_tx_get_queue(struct dp_vdev *vdev,
  511. q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, struct dp_tx_queue *queue)
  512. {
  513. /* get flow id */
  514. queue->desc_pool_id = DP_TX_GET_DESC_POOL_ID(vdev);
  515. queue->ring_id = (qdf_nbuf_get_queue_mapping(nbuf) %
  516. vdev->pdev->soc->num_tcl_data_rings);
  517. }
  518. #endif
  519. #else
  520. static inline void dp_tx_get_queue(struct dp_vdev *vdev,
  521. qdf_nbuf_t nbuf, struct dp_tx_queue *queue)
  522. {
  523. /* get flow id */
  524. queue->desc_pool_id = DP_TX_GET_DESC_POOL_ID(vdev);
  525. queue->ring_id = DP_TX_GET_RING_ID(vdev);
  526. }
  527. #endif
  528. static inline hal_ring_handle_t dp_tx_get_hal_ring_hdl(struct dp_soc *soc,
  529. uint8_t ring_id)
  530. {
  531. return soc->tcl_data_ring[ring_id].hal_srng;
  532. }
  533. #endif
